I would say it is the cable.
But you may have damaged the new equipment already.

If your going to rewire put everything on a short lead at the panel and power up, this will prove everything. Then rewire .

I think trying to track down a cable fault is going to take too long and be time consuming then rewiring if you can get everywhere reasonably well.

hi there right am ready to rewire bought some new pir the is-215t, am lost already with these on the wireing there is normal + - power on this it has also c, nc and two tamper am taken they are the same colour as before but what is the c nc please
 
is it thick and stupid night tonight?


Tamper and tamper = tamper circuit
+ = positive
- = negative

c = common

N/o = Normally open

N/c = Normally closed
